Banner day on the rez
I know alot of you guys could care less about those Stripers but I nailed them yesterday. Limited out as a matter of fact. Bad part and it's the only bad part besides me being slap dab wo out was I had several get off due to it only being me in the boat. I finally found them suckers yesterday and yes, thank you 997. Just trolling around pulling cranks, I've been using the DI or the regular FF so I could see how deep the fish were. I changed yesterday to the SI and found them and found them thick. Had 6 poles out and after I spotted them on the SI stacked on a point, I buzzed right on top of them. I figured I'd get 1 maybe 2 on at the same time but I wasn't ready for what happened next. First pole went off so I went and started reeling it in and heard buuzzzzzzzz, the line screaming out on the other side of the boat. From there it was down hill as I had 4 Stripers and a catfish on at the same time. Got 2 out of that first set in the boat. Took me about 45 to get things reset and back over for another pass. This time 5 poles went out again, all 5 were stripers. Wo me out I tell you. I had just enough time to make one more pass through there but this time with only 2 rods, to heck with 6 out with one person. I picked up my 6th Stripers that time. Smallest Striper was 18 inches, biggest was just under 28 inches and the rest were 22-24 inches. Caught 2 nice, bout lb n a half or so crappie to boot so it was an awesome day.
